Overall verdict

  • Mercury (runmercury.com) is a solid, developer-friendly framework for turning Python scripts and Jupyter notebooks into interactive web apps, dashboards, and reports with minimal code, making it a good choice for data professionals who want to share their work quickly.

Why this product is good

  • Converts existing Jupyter notebooks into interactive web apps without requiring you to rewrite code in another framework
  • Uses simple YAML or Python-based widgets to add interactivity, lowering the learning curve for data scientists
  • Supports scheduling, exporting to PDF/HTML, and sharing dashboards, which is useful for automated reporting
  • Open-source core with a hosted cloud option gives flexibility for both self-hosting and managed deployment
  • Enables authentication and access control so you can securely share apps with teams or clients

Recommended for

  • Data scientists and analysts who work primarily in Jupyter notebooks and want to publish them as apps
  • Teams needing quick internal dashboards without full front-end development
  • Consultants or educators who want to share interactive reports with clients or students
  • Organizations looking to automate and schedule notebook-based reports
  • Python developers who prefer minimal-code tools for building data-driven web interfaces
